Welcome to Hennessey, Oklahoma, a rural town in the north-central portion of the state. Hennessey is located in north-central Kingfisher County and is named after Pat Hennessey, a freighter who was killed in the area in 1874. Before being settled by Europeans, the land was inhabited by Plains Indians who traversed the land in search of buffalo and other game. One of the area’s main attractions is the Chisholm Trail. The Chisholm Trail was used by Texas ranchers as they herded their cattle northward during the 1880s. After the arrival of the railroad in late 1889, Hennessey became a hub of agricultural trade. Today, the agriculture industry remains vibrant as do the gas plants and oil fields that operate in the area.
